The key hair trends for 2024, according to hairstylist Dafne Evangelista, prioritize simplicity and the promotion of natural, healthy hair.
The trends are influenced by celebrity styles, runway appearances, and popular TikTok content, emphasizing a minimalist and health-conscious approach to hair care and styling.
Headbands
Headbands, such as stretchy comb-style, thick fabric headbands and puffy, ’60s-inspired styles, are predicted to be a major trend in 2024.
Wet Look Hair Trend
Sleek, wet-looking hair is favored, achieved by applying hair oil from roots to ends for a shiny finish. The wet look can also be accomplished with a strong-hold, glue-like hair gel for a tight, sleek style.
Side-Swept Bangs
Side-swept bangs are making a comeback. Try parting existing bangs or face-framing layers to achieve a similar look.
Braided Updos
Braided updos are expected to be popular, particularly for special occasions and awards season. The style is versatile and can be adapted based on personal preferences.
Round Curly Haircuts
Influenced by Ice Spice, round curly haircuts, especially afros, will be popular in 2024. The roundness frames the face, providing a volumized and playful appearance.
Honey-Blonde Hair Color
Natural, grown-out blonde hair with warmth is predicted to be the hair color trend of 2024. Alix is an example of this more natural blonde look.
Easy Bends
Effortless hair with subtle bends using a flat iron; a trend towards easy, DIY styles.
Blunt Cuts
Blunt cuts are expected to be popular in 2024, with medium-length cuts and blunt ends replacing ultra-long hair. This cut is seen as a way to achieve full, 90s-esque blowouts with waves and curls.
